Valentine’s Day Roasted Potato Hearts are a charming and delicious way to celebrate love with a savory twist. These heart-shaped potatoes are roasted to perfection, delivering a crispy exterior with a fluffy interior, making them a delightful side dish for your romantic dinner. Seasoned with herbs and spices, they’re not only visually stunning but also full of flavor, perfect for a cozy Valentine’s dinner or any special occasion where you want to show love through food.
Ingredients
Scale
Gather these ingredients to make your Valentine’s Day Roasted Potato Hearts:
- 4 large russet or Yukon Gold potatoes
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
- 2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ese (optional)
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
Prepare the Potatoes:
-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Peel and Slice: Peel the potatoes and slice them into ½-inch thick rounds.
- Cut Heart Shapes: Use a small heart-shaped cookie cutter to cut hearts out of each potato slice.
Season the Potatoes:
- Toss in Oil and Spices: In a large bowl, toss the potato hearts with olive oil, garlic powder, paprika, thyme, salt, and pepper. Ensure even coating.
Roast the Potatoes:
- Arrange on Baking Sheet: Spread the seasoned potato hearts in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et. Avoid overcrowding.
- Roast: Roast for 25-30 minutes, flipping halfway through, until the edges are golden and crispy.
Garnish and Serve:
- Add Parmesan (Optional): If using, sprinkle grated Parmesan cheese over the potatoes during the last 5 minutes of roasting.
- Garnish: Remove from the oven and garnish with fresh chopped parsley.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
